Mortgage affordability is a crucial concept in the realm of real estate and personal finance. It refers to the ability of an individual or household to comfortably make monthly mortgage payments based on their income, expenses, and overall financial situation. Understanding mortgage affordability is essential before purchasing a home, as it ensures that the borrower can sustain the financial commitment of a mortgage without facing financial strain or potential default.
The financial significance of mortgage affordability lies in its ability to prevent borrowers from taking on excessive debt and potentially facing foreclosure. By assessing their affordability, individuals can determine the maximum amount of money they can comfortably borrow to purchase a home. This helps in establishing realistic expectations and prevents borrowers from overextending themselves financially.
Investors can benefit from understanding mortgage affordability as well. By analyzing this aspect, investors can make informed decisions about purchasing rental properties or investment real estate. Calculating mortgage affordability allows investors to assess the potential rental income of a property, the expenses involved, and the overall financial feasibility of the investment.
However, it is important to note that mortgage affordability calculations are not foolproof and come with certain risks. For instance, unexpected changes in interest rates, property taxes, or insurance costs can impact affordability. Moreover, borrowers should be cautious about relying solely on maximum affordability calculations provided by lenders, as they may not account for individual financial circumstances or future financial goals.
Recent trends in mortgage affordability include the rise of online affordability calculators, which provide borrowers with a quick estimate of how much they can afford to borrow. Additionally, the concept of “house hacking” has gained popularity among investors, where they purchase a property and rent out a portion of it to cover mortgage costs.
